Transaction e349453b91ec947153077674ea59120c9e27afddb89f1c74dad56c9854f2a078
1 Input
1 Output
-
e349453b91ec947153077674ea59120c9e27afddb89f1c74dad56c9854f2a078:0
- value
- 3135634
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 230f7fef3d969f1d5a6dcb0cefffb45ae45785ae OP_EQUALVERIFY OP_CHECKSIG
- address
- 14CPDf11qjCrzb3kJ9ZBhZSecGcFd5sRoj